Coding Languages and Their Applications

Programming languages have broad applications across sectors.

For instance, Python is popular in data science and web development.

Java is widely used in enterprise solutions and mobile applications.

JavaScript powers interactive web applications and user interfaces.

These languages share foundational concepts, making transitions smoother.

Establishing SMART Goals

Use the SMART framework to set your goals.

Ensure each goal is Specific, Measurable, Achievable, Relevant, and Time-bound.

For instance, aim to complete an online course within three months.

This clarity will guide your learning process effectively.

Supplementing Learning with Books

Books provide in-depth knowledge and structured learning.

Look for highly-rated coding books that target your programming language.

Consider titles like “Clean Code” or “You Don’t Know JS”.

These can enrich your understanding significantly.
